Discussed the nightly inventory reconciliation job that compares Warehouse Ledger counts against the Bramblefield depot feed. Job runs under a scoped service account; write access is limited to the reconciliation schema. Mismatches above 0.5% trigger a hold on outbound shipments until manually cleared. Security reviewer asked about audit logging — confirmed all adjustments are logged with before/after values and retained 18 months. Clearing a hold requires approval from the owner listed below.

signatory, yahog-badug: Quenix Ulaael

Headline terms: 12% share on net receipts, a minimum annual guarantee, and exclusivity in the Karrow Basin corridor. Our modelling shows breakeven in month fourteen under conservative volume assumptions. Principal risks are the exclusivity clause and an aggressive termination penalty, both flagged to counsel. We recommend conditional acceptance pending revised penalty language. The confidential strategic rationale is noted below.

confidential, yagaf-kaguf: The eastern region missed its Kasok quota by 57.3 percent last quarter. Rusielek Works plans to raise the Kelix list price by 37.6 percent in February. The pricing group signed off on a budget of $308.5 million for Project Quenwyn. The renewal with Norwynax Foods closes at $199.4 million a year, 2.4 percent above the last contract.

Quick heads-up on Pinwheel UI versioning: we cut a minor release every sprint, and anything touching component props needs a changeset file in the PR. No changeset, no merge — the bot will nag you. Majors are rare and go through the design council first. The full policy, with examples of what counts as breaking, lives on the internal page below.

wiki page, bahip-yahip: https://grafana.qirvanlabs.corp/browse/display/projects/cc3a1b9dbfc9